黑狐家游戏

负载均衡是什么意思,揭秘负载均衡,如何实现高效的网络资源分配

欧气 0 0

本文目录导读:

  1. 负载均衡是什么?
  2. 负载均衡的原理
  3. 负载均衡的实际应用
  4. 负载均衡的实现方式

在互联网高速发展的今天,网络资源的合理分配成为各大企业关注的焦点,负载均衡作为一种高效的网络资源分配技术,在提高系统性能、保障网络稳定等方面发挥着至关重要的作用,本文将为您详细介绍负载均衡的概念、原理及在实际应用中的价值。

负载均衡是什么?

负载均衡,顾名思义,就是将网络流量均匀分配到多个服务器上,使每个服务器承担的负载相对均衡,在分布式系统中,负载均衡能够有效提高系统吞吐量、降低单点故障风险,从而保障系统的高可用性。

负载均衡是什么意思,揭秘负载均衡,如何实现高效的网络资源分配

图片来源于网络,如有侵权联系删除

负载均衡的原理

负载均衡的原理主要基于以下几种技术:

1、轮询算法:将请求依次分配给各个服务器,每个服务器都有相同的机会处理请求。

2、加权轮询算法:根据服务器的性能、处理能力等因素,为每个服务器分配不同的权重,从而实现更加公平的资源分配。

3、最少连接数算法:将请求分配给当前连接数最少的服务器,以减少服务器之间的负载差异。

4、最短响应时间算法:将请求分配给响应时间最短的服务器,以提高系统的响应速度。

5、IP哈希算法:根据请求的IP地址,将请求分配给对应的服务器,实现会话保持。

负载均衡是什么意思,揭秘负载均衡,如何实现高效的网络资源分配

图片来源于网络,如有侵权联系删除

负载均衡的实际应用

1、提高系统性能:通过负载均衡,可以将请求均匀分配到多个服务器上,提高系统整体的处理能力,从而满足日益增长的用户需求。

2、保障系统稳定:负载均衡能够有效降低单点故障风险,当某一服务器出现问题时,可以将请求分配到其他正常服务器,保障系统稳定运行。

3、提高资源利用率:通过合理分配网络流量,可以使服务器资源得到充分利用,降低资源浪费。

4、优化用户体验:负载均衡能够提高系统的响应速度,从而优化用户体验。

5、降低运维成本:负载均衡可以简化运维工作,降低运维成本。

负载均衡的实现方式

1、软件负载均衡:通过在服务器上安装负载均衡软件来实现,如Nginx、HAProxy等。

负载均衡是什么意思,揭秘负载均衡,如何实现高效的网络资源分配

图片来源于网络,如有侵权联系删除

2、硬件负载均衡:通过专门的负载均衡设备来实现,如F5、Citrix等。

3、云负载均衡:通过云服务提供商提供的负载均衡服务来实现,如阿里云、腾讯云等。

负载均衡作为一种高效的网络资源分配技术,在提高系统性能、保障网络稳定等方面发挥着至关重要的作用,在实际应用中,负载均衡可以根据具体需求选择合适的实现方式,为企业和用户提供优质的服务,随着互联网技术的不断发展,负载均衡技术也将不断演进,为网络世界的繁荣发展贡献力量。

标签: #负载均衡是什么简单说

黑狐家游戏
  • 评论列表

留言评论